A radio frequency energy harvesting rectenna for GSM, LTE, WLAN, and WiMAX

A new multiband circular polarized rectenna is implemented as a radio frequency (RF) power harvesting system tuned for the quad bands of 1.8 GHz (GSM 1800), 2.4/5.8 GHz (WLAN), and 3.6 GHz (WiMAX). An innovative monopole antenna is made for the rectenna; consisting of an octagonal shaped microstrip patch, loaded with an I‐shaped rectangular slot and three L‐shaped stubs so that the antenna creates circular polarization at the quad bands. The second part of the rectenna is a multi‐frequency impedance matching network (IMN) set between the antenna and the rectifier circuit. The IMN includes some parallel shunt stepped impedance stubs (SIS), which provides eight‐band matching network and connected to the rectifier, functioning at the frequencies of 0.84, 1.29, 1.68, 3.08, 3.45, 4.31, 5.11, and 5.49 GHz. Simulation and experimental results verify that the system operates well and deliver proper DC power. For input power of 0 dBm, the peak RF‐to‐DC power conversion efficiencies are 62.69%, 63.28%, 46.94%, 30.23%, 45.69%, 16.42%, 8.13%, and 19.61% at the eight frequency bands, which is higher than the recently reported rectennas.

用于GSM,LTE,WLAN和WiMAX的射频能量收集整流天线

新的多频带圆极化整流天线已实现为射频(RF)功率收集系统,已针对1.8 GHz(GSM 1800),2.4 / 5.8 GHz(WLAN)和3.6 GHz(WiMAX)的四频带进行了调谐。创新的单极天线用于整流天线。由一个八边形微带贴片组成,上面装有一个I形矩形槽和三个L形短截线,以便天线在四频带上产生圆极化。整流天线的第二部分是在天线和整流电路之间设置的多频阻抗匹配网络(IMN)。IMN包括一些并联并联步进阻抗短截线(SIS),它提供八频段匹配网络并连接到整流器,工作频率为0.84、1.29、1.68、3.08、3.45、4.31、5.11和5.49 GHz。仿真和实验结果验证了该系统运行良好并提供了适当的直流电源。对于输入功率0 dBm时,八个频段的峰值RF到DC功率转换效率分别为62.69%,63.28%,46.94%,30.23%,45.69%,16.42%,8.13%和19.61%,这比最近的更高报告的整流天线。
